Synthesis and Characterization of Hydrogels
(HEAA) and AAPBA were purchased from Sigma-Aldrich. 2,2-Dimethoxy-2-phenylacetophenone
(DMPA) and methylene bis-acrylamide (MBAA) were purchased from Acros
Organics. Dimethyl sulfoxide (DMSO) was purchased from Macron. Ethanol
(190 proof) was purchased from Pharmco Aaper. DMA was synthesized
following published protocols.32 (link) The acidic
solution was prepared by titrating a 0.1 M NaCl solution to pH 3 using
1 M HCl, while the basic buffer medium was prepared by titrating 10
mM Tris (hydroxymethyl)aminomethane (Tris) base with 1 M HCl to pH
9.
